Understanding the Basics of PVC Layflat Hose (6bar)

First, let's understand what PVC Layflat Hose (6bar) is. The term "PVC" stands for polyvinyl chloride, a widely used thermoplastic polymer known for its durability, flexibility, and chemical resistance. The "Layflat" design means that the hose can be easily flattened when not in use, making it convenient for storage and transportation. The "6bar" refers to the pressure rating, indicating that the hose can withstand a maximum pressure of 6 bars.

Advantages of Using PVC Layflat Hose (6bar) in Water Treatment Facilities

Chemical Resistance

Water treatment processes often involve the use of various chemicals such as chlorine, acids, and alkalis. PVC Layflat Hose (6bar) offers excellent chemical resistance, which means it can handle these chemicals without degradation or contamination. This is crucial for maintaining the quality of the treated water and ensuring the longevity of the hose. For example, in a water treatment plant where chlorine is used for disinfection, our PVC Layflat Hose (6bar) can resist the corrosive effects of chlorine, ensuring a reliable and long - lasting connection between different treatment units.

Flexibility

In water treatment facilities, there are often complex piping layouts and tight spaces. The flexibility of PVC Layflat Hose (6bar) allows it to be easily routed around obstacles and through narrow passages. This makes installation much easier and more efficient compared to rigid pipes. For instance, when connecting a water storage tank to a filtration unit that is located in a confined area, the flexible nature of our hose enables a seamless connection without the need for extensive modifications to the facility.

Lightweight

The lightweight nature of PVC Layflat Hose (6bar) is another significant advantage. It is much easier to handle and install compared to heavy - duty metal pipes. This not only reduces the labor required for installation but also lowers the overall cost. In large - scale water treatment projects, the use of lightweight hoses can result in substantial savings in terms of transportation and installation expenses.

Limitations and Considerations

Temperature Resistance

While PVC Layflat Hose (6bar) has good chemical resistance, its temperature resistance is somewhat limited. It is suitable for use in normal temperature ranges typically encountered in water treatment facilities. However, if the water being treated is at a very high temperature, the performance of the hose may be affected. In such cases, it is important to consider the temperature limitations of the hose and ensure that the operating temperature is within the specified range.

Pressure Requirements

Although our PVC Layflat Hose is rated for 6bar, some water treatment processes may require higher pressure capabilities. In facilities where high - pressure pumps are used or where there are long - distance water transfers with significant pressure drops, a higher - pressure hose may be necessary.
